Hose repair specialist goes the Mercedes Sprinter route 29 March 2010

The Kilmarnock and Paisley franchise for mobile hydraulic hose repairer Pirtek has gone for a Mercedes-Benz, a Sprinter 313CDI to deliver rapid response.

The vehicle is supporting the Argyll and west Dunbartonshire areas across a range of industries, from construction and mining, to waste, food processing, and defence.

Powered by a 129hp Euro 5 engine, it was racked out by Edstrom of Corby and was specified with uprated springs, because it spends much of time on rough sites.

The van carries a substantial stock of hoses and fittings, together with equipment, including a crimping machine, a powered chop saw and compressor, for replacing damaged high pressure hose assemblies.

"I liked the look of the new Sprinter but it was the high level of after sales support that Western Commercial [the dealership] was offering, which convinced me to give Mercedes-Benz a try," says Martin Lindsay, who owns the franchise.

"When the van needs a service, for example, we can drop it with the dealer at 5pm, let them do the work through the night, and then pick it up first thing next morning. So we don't incur any downtime."

Just as important, Lindsay points to an incident within days of getting his new Mercedes-Benz: "Somebody ran into the front of the van and it was quite badly damaged," recalls Lindsay. "The accident happened on a Thursday; Western delivered it to their approved repairer the following day and I had it back on the Monday.

"These are still early days," he adds, "but I'm very encouraged by all that I've seen so far of Mercedes-Benz and its dealer. If things continue to go well, as I confidently expect they will, then I intend to replace my other vans with Sprinters at the earliest opportunity."
